In Worcestershire properties with original timber floors, bathroom installation requires careful consideration of the subfloor. Floorboards in Malvern homes may need reinforcing with plywood or replacing with moisture-resistant boarding before tiling. We check and address this during the strip-out phase to prevent future movement and cracked tiles.
Bathroom installations in Malvern need to account for the local water hardness levels found across Worcestershire. Hard water areas benefit from thermostatic shower valves with ceramic disc cartridges that resist limescale buildup, and easy-clean coated glass that repels mineral deposits. Not checking water pressure before choosing a shower system. In Malvern, the wrong shower type on the wrong water system is the most common cause of disappointing performance.
Using standard cement grout in shower areas. In Worcestershire's damp climate, cement grout in a Malvern shower will discolour within 12-18 months. Epoxy grout costs more but lasts indefinitely.
Forgetting to plan for storage. Worcestershire homeowners in Malvern often focus on fixtures and tiles but forget that shampoo bottles, towels, and cleaning supplies need a proper home too.
